The National Monuments Service's description
In 1840 the levelled church site (LI032-093001-) and graveyard was described as following; 'The old church (LI032-093001-) of this parish was situated on the top of a fertile hill in the townland of Ballinard half a mile south east of the village of Herbertstown but the foundation of its walls cannot now be traced. The old graveyard in which it stood is still much in use and is called by the people "the Old Abbey" (OSL). The revised edition of the OS 6-inch map incorrectly shows the church site as being located to the ENE of the graveyard wall.

References
OSL - Ordnance Survey Letters. Letters written by members of the Ordnance Survey's 'Topographical Department' (T. O'Conor, A. O'Curry, E. Curry, J. O'Donovan and P. O'Keeffe) sent to headquarters from the field (1834-41). MSS in Royal Irish Academy.
